我有一个脚本vugen,它使用虚假数据将请求发送到服务器,然后使用模拟将其发送到另一台服务器并接收响应。对于字段,日期格式为datetime,但是它们两者都需要datetime的特定格式
XML需要yyyy-mm-ddThh:mm:ss [.fffffffff]格式,而Vugen需要yyyy-mm-dd hh:mm:ss [.fffffffff]
<?xml version="1.0"?>
<ns:demandeSouscription xmlns:ns="http://url/psc/demandeSouscription/objet/v1">
<infosDemande>
<numDemande>1000000019</numDemande>
<dateCreation>2016-11-22T14:23:14.586</dateCreation>
<typeDemande>1CTRCT10</typeDemande>
<situationUsage>MES_Standard</situationUsage>
<statutGlobal>DEVERSEMENT_EN_COURS</statutGlobal>
<energie>GAZ</energie>
</infosDemande>
<infosLogement>
<numeroPDL>03082814487507</numeroPDL>
</infosLogement>
<infosTitulaire>
<numeroBP>1010101010</numeroBP>
</infosTitulaire>
</ns:demandeSouscription>
在我的WSDL中,日期字段这一行引起了我的问题:
<xsd:element minOccurs="0" name="dateCreation" type="xsd:dateTime"/>
要传递XML,我在T里面使用了格式,但是出现了这个错误: [frmkcommonate:rmatStringDateTmlGregorianCalendar]:java.lang.IllegalArgumentException:时间戳格式必须为yyyy-mm-dd hh:mm:ss [.fffffffff]
有人可以同时处理xml和vugen吗? 谢谢